ok, i need to know what kind of wires i need to use to get the most i can out of my system.





i have:

a Kenwood 600watt amp, KAC-7285, (to power component speakers)
a Rockford Fosgate 1000watt amp, bd1000d (to power the subs)
Pioneer Component Speakers, max 140watts each, TS-A1655
Two 12" Kicker Solo-Barics, max 1000watts each,
I also have a distributor block.

So, now i need to know everything i will need to wire everything to it's full potential. I want to be running the Pioneer component speakers off of the Kenwood Amp, and i want to power the subs off the RF Amp. Also, is there a store that will sell everything that i need?

i dont understand what you are asking...what do you mean what wires you need to get its full potential? as in quality wise?

quality wise, i would just go with a known brand like Monster or Street Wirez.

all you need is an amp kit. it will come with everything you need:

power cable
ground cable
power distiributor
fuse/holder
RCA (2ch / 4ch)
remote turn on wire
speaker wires
and misc crimps and other bits.

the RF amp in that pic doesnt look like a bd1000. i recall those as being HUGE amps. i could be wrong.

with those amps listed, i would go with 0 gauge wiring to be safe, but you might be able to get away with something one step down.
